<description>&#60;p&#62;@DillonLion:  It's basically the most extreme authoritarian parenting style out there. Spanking starts in infancy, there's a bit about literally sitting on your child to hold them down until they submit, etc. Children have died because of parents using the techniques recommended in that book. It's awful. <description>&#60;p&#62;Does overall parenting philosophy count? I grew up fundamentalist, and even after moving away from that I maintained a &#34;to train up a child&#34; mindset on parenting. Had DH and I not waited to have kids, that's how I would have parented. I'm now very pro-attachment parenting/positive discipline/RIE (sort of my own mish mash of it all), which is about as far from where I started as you can be. I would have had SO many regrets if I hadn't made that shift till after we had kids, and I'm so happy that the timing worked out so that I can parent the way I really believe in from the start!&#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;Also, I've become more and more minimalist over the years, which is related to increased frugality. So I'm with you on that as well. LO will never know any different, and my house won't be nearly as cluttered as it would have been 5 years ago!

<description>&#60;p&#62;We've adopted a really frugal, financially conscious mindset over the last 18 months and I am so glad we decided to change our lifestyle before LO was really old enough to realize it. &#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;I think it would be much harder trying to convince a tween/teenager that you weren't going to be spending money on &#34;frivolous&#34; (depends what you consider frivolous, of course!) purchases. &#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;I also hope to use what we are learning to teach LO about sound financial habits in advance and hope to help her avoid some of the common pitfalls and stress associated with money problems. &#60;/p&#62;
&#60;p&#62;Is there any new habits or goals you established before LO or during LOs younger ages that you are excited to pass down to them and not have to change their world in the middle of things?
